Understanding Botox Injections
Botox is a brand name for botulinum toxin, a neurotoxin that temporarily paralyzes muscle activity. In cosmetic treatments, Botox is commonly used to smooth out wrinkles, particularly around the forehead, eyes, and mouth. By relaxing the muscles that cause these lines, Botox helps to rejuvenate the skin, giving it a fresh, younger appearance. The results are temporary, and the treatment must be repeated periodically to maintain the smooth, wrinkle-free look. But how often should you get Botox? Let’s explore this further.
How Long Do Botox Results Last?
After receiving Botox injections, most individuals begin to notice visible improvements within a few days. The full effects can take up to a week to appear. Typically, Botox results last between three to six months, depending on factors like the area treated, your body’s response to the treatment, and your age. Over time, the effects of Botox will gradually fade, and muscle movement will slowly return. For those who wish to maintain their youthful appearance and smooth skin, regular touch-up treatments are recommended.
Ideal Frequency for Botox Injections
As Botox is not a permanent solution, the frequency of injections will vary from person to person. However, on average, most people choose to return for Botox treatments every three to four months. This interval allows the effects of Botox to wear off gradually while still keeping the skin looking youthful and wrinkle-free. For some individuals, the results may start to diminish slightly before the four-month mark, which is when they may opt for an earlier touch-up. On the other hand, others may find that their results last closer to six months, depending on how their skin and muscles respond to Botox.
Factors That Influence Botox Frequency
Several factors can influence how often you should get Botox injections. These include:
- Muscle Activity: Botox works by temporarily relaxing the muscles responsible for wrinkle formation. If you have highly active muscles in certain areas, such as around the eyes or forehead, you may need Botox injections more frequently to maintain results.
- Age: Younger individuals tend to need Botox treatments less frequently since their skin and muscles are generally more responsive. As you age, your skin may lose some elasticity, and muscle activity may increase, requiring more frequent treatments.
- Treatment Area: Botox is commonly used in the forehead, around the eyes (crow’s feet), and between the eyebrows (frown lines). The frequency of injections can vary depending on the area being treated. For instance, the forehead may require more frequent touch-ups than other areas since the muscles in the forehead are often more active.
- Skin Type and Condition: The overall condition and elasticity of your skin play a role in how well Botox works and how long its effects last. If your skin is more youthful and firm, you may not need Botox as often. Conversely, if your skin has developed more prominent wrinkles, you may require more frequent treatments to maintain a smooth appearance.
Signs You May Need Botox Again
While Botox results gradually fade over time, some signs may indicate it’s time for a touch-up:
- Visible Wrinkles and Lines: If you start noticing wrinkles and fine lines reappearing in areas you previously treated, it’s a clear sign that the Botox has worn off.
- Loss of Smoothness: If your skin begins to look less smooth and youthful, you may need a refresher treatment to restore the results.
- Muscle Movement Resumes: Botox temporarily paralyzes the targeted muscles. If you feel muscle activity returning, such as furrowing your brow or squinting, it may be time for another injection.

Post-Treatment Care and Considerations
After receiving Botox injections, there are a few important post-treatment care tips to ensure the best results:
- Avoid touching or massaging the treated area: Direct pressure on the injection sites can cause the Botox to spread to unintended areas, potentially affecting the outcome.
- Stay upright: For at least four hours after treatment, avoid lying down or bending over to minimize the risk of the Botox migrating to other areas.
- Stay away from strenuous activities: For the first 24 hours, avoid intense physical activities or exercises that might increase blood flow to the treated area, as this can interfere with the Botox’s effectiveness.
